Principle of Work:
The BeagleBone Black operates as a fully functional embedded Linux system. Once powered, it boots from the onboard eMMC storage into the preinstalled Debian operating system. Users can interact with the system via USB, Ethernet, or HDMI interfaces.
The onboard processor executes programs and manages peripherals, while the expansion headers provide direct access to GPIOs, communication protocols (SPI, I2C, UART), and other hardware interfaces. This allows the board to control external devices, read sensors, and interact with other systems in real-time.

Getting Started:
- Connect the board to your PC using the included Mini USB cable
- Power the board via USB or 5V DC supply
- Access the board via a web browser or SSH
- Optionally insert a microSD card for custom OS installation
- Hold the BOOT button during power-up to boot from microSD
Technical Details:
- Processor: Sitara AM3358BZCZ100, ARM Cortex-A8 @ 1GHz
- Graphics: SGX530 3D Graphics Engine
- RAM: 512MB DDR3L @ 800MHz
- Onboard Storage: 4GB eMMC
- PMIC: TPS65217C
- Debug: Optional 20-pin CTI JTAG, Serial Header
- USB Client: Mini USB (USB 2.0)
- USB Host: Type-A (USB 2.0)
- Ethernet: 10/100 RJ45
- Video Output: Micro HDMI (up to 1920×1080 @ 24Hz)
- Audio: HDMI Stereo Output
- SD/MMC: microSD slot (3.3V)
- GPIO: Up to 69 pins
- Interfaces: SPI, I2C, UART, CAN, PWM, ADC
- Board Size: 86.4 × 53.3 mm (3.4" × 2.1")
- Weight: 39.68g
- Power Input: 5V via Mini USB or DC jack
